Nine foundational principles that guide every interaction, every test case, and every line of code we touch.
Scroll to explore
We go beyond checklists. While executing test cases, we also strive to understand the full architecture of our clients' applications. By asking the right questions, we test with confidence and clarity — targeting areas of highest risk and ensuring thorough coverage across UI, API, Mobile, and Database layers.
We test with empathy. By stepping into the shoes of our clients' customers, we uncover not only bugs but usability issues and delight gaps. This mindset improves both product quality and end-user satisfaction.
We act as partners, not vendors. We take complete ownership of the application quality and collaborate proactively across the SDLC — from requirement gathering to deployment. We speak up, offer suggestions, and raise red flags without fear. Even when our recommendations aren't followed, we stay committed and positive.
Technology evolves fast — and so do we. We're committed to constant learning, whether it's mastering a new tool in a day or learning from bugs we encounter. We fail fast, learn faster, and never repeat the same mistake twice.
We love asking questions — not to challenge, but to understand deeply. We follow the 5 Whys principle and go beyond bug reporting by identifying root causes. We simplify the complex and thrive on clarity.
We don't wait to be told what to do. We deliver on time, help teammates in need, and always seek smarter ways to work. We automate wherever possible, not because we have to — but because we love solving problems creatively and efficiently.
Testing isn't just our job — it's our passion. We're troublemakers with good intentions, always looking for what could go wrong so we can make it right. We find bugs, break things, fix them, and smile while doing it.
We treat everyone — clients, colleagues, and end users — with respect and compassion. We believe that understanding people is just as important as understanding software. This human approach strengthens our relationships and enriches our work.
When in doubt, we ask. And when someone answers, we listen with full attention. We never shy away from follow-ups or clarifications — because understanding the 'why' behind a solution empowers us to tackle similar challenges independently next time.
Let's discuss how our way of working can transform your quality assurance process and help deliver exceptional software experiences.